Steve,

Back in 1973 I bought an FTL with 28mm, 50mm, & 135mm lenses.  Alas, I sold
the kit in 1974 to finance the purchase of a medium format camera 
(Koni-Omegaflex
M).  You're right about the detents.  That was one of the selling points of
the FTL.  You could easily get those othewise "between the detents" f-stops.
 Sounds kind of silly now, but that was the deal.
